Vlad puts up a resistance, but Grady gets a push at the end to come out on top, rounding out the top ten. The way I would judge voting at this point, if the players on the poll were available in free agency right now, who would bring in the biggest contract?
Fantasy is not the focus of these polls. Overall play is the general thing to keep in mind when you value the player here. It's all about who you'd want to build a team around here in 2008 and for the next few years beyond it. Anyone that receives under 5% of the vote is subject to removal, with 2% being automatic.
If you vote "Other," please specify who you'd like to see on there.
The 2008 Community MLB Top 100 List
- Alex Rodriguez, 3B, New York Yankees
- Albert Pujols, 1B, St. Louis Cardinals
- Johan Santana, SP, Minnesota Twins (pending physical and contract)
- Miguel Cabrera, 3B, Detroit Tigers
- David Wright, 3B, New York Mets
- Hanley Ramirez, SS, Florida Marlins
- Chase Utley, 2B, Philadelphia Phillies
- Jose Reyes, SS, New York Mets
- Jake Peavy, SP, San Diego Padres
- Grady Sizemore, CF, Cleveland Indians
